(a) A concave spherical mirror forms an inverted image 4.00times larger than the object. Assuming the distance between objectand image is 0.300 m, find the focal length of the mirror.
-- I got (a) right with the answer of .08 but (b) confusesme!
Please help!
(b) Suppose the mirror is convex. The distance between the imageand the object is the same as in part (a), but the image is 0.500the size of the object. Determine the focal length of themirror.
